Transaction 34a7b4675eec377dba59c4b794fa6b2e0248fff246033ff74d8ea303ba727ded

2 Input
1 Outputs
  • 34a7b4675eec377dba59c4b794fa6b2e0248fff246033ff74d8ea303ba727ded:0
  • value  2313180
    address  1E3w7p59tEhYdiBGhWiHsnrEtkcgA8ryPk